Purity Ice Cream is an Ithaca staple. For people visiting from out of town, it's a popular request to stop here... and because it's been around basically fooooorever? I'm not opposed to bringing people to experience it, etc... but having grown up in and around Ithaca, it's just not my first preference for ice cream.
Purity has changed a lot since my childhood. It used to be much smaller, but they've since added on the back seating and food service section. I'm all about the additional space, as it means plenty of seating for those ridiculously busy periods. But that's the thing... this place gets SUPER busy. It doesn't help that the parking lot can be a bit of a cluster either.
While driving down Rt. 13 the other day, I noticed that Purity was surprisingly quiet, so I opted to stop and see if they had a favorite flavor of mine still available - blueberry cheesecake. Turns out, it's not exactly the same flavor, as it's now blueberry cheesecake muffin. I ordered two scoops in a bowl (too much... after getting my order, I realized one scoop would have been plenty), and my mother, who was with me, ordered a Mexican sundae. The employee at the counter asked "can you remind me what's in that sundae again?"... really? This is an ice cream shop and you have to ask for the ingredients for a Mexican sundae? My mother noted the ingredients, I paid, and then we waited at the pick-up counter... for much longer than I would have anticipated, given so few people in the shop.
When we finally got our ice cream orders, we sat down in the extra seating area inside. While having my ice cream, it struck me how sweet my ice cream tasted. Now, mind you, I don't have much of a sweet tooth... but I do enjoy some ice cream or other sweet treats on the rare occasion. This was just a lot of sweetness hitting my tastebuds at once... certainly sweeter than I remember the flavor of my childhood being. I ended up not finishing it... which was a shame, considering it was almost $20 ($18, I think?) for one Mexican sundae and one bowl with two scoops of blueberry cheesecake muffin ice cream (no sprinkles or any other additions... just ice cream).
TL;DR I like the idea of supporting local as much as anybody, but Purity just seems overrated to me. You don't actually get an employee until you're at the register, and then THEY'RE asking you how to put together a classic type of sundae? Plus, my ice cream just tasted too sweet. So ultimately, no thanks... I'm in no rush to visit again. Especially not in a rush with how ridiculous it can be to park in their lot, get out into the flow of traffic again when leaving, etc. - not worth it.
